本篇文章给大家分享的是有关DIV+CSS代码优化方案是怎么样的,小编觉得挺实用的,因此分享给大家学习,希望大家阅读完这篇文章后可以有所收获,话不多说,跟着小编一起来看看吧。你对DIV+CSS代码优化的概念是否了解,这里和大家分享一下,首先让我们看一下CSS代码优化作用与意义。DIV+CSS代码免费云主机、域名优化方案CSS代码优化作用与意义1、减少占用网页字节。在同等条件下缩短浏览器下载CSS代码时间,相当于加快网页打开速度2、便于维护。简化和标准化CSS代码让CSS代码减少,便于日后维护3、让自己写的CSS代码更加专业。CSS优化方法-需要优化CSS代码地方1、缩写CSS代码。2、排列CSS代码。3、同属性提取共用CSS选择器。4、分离网页颜色和背景设置样式(较大站点需要注意)。5、条理化CSS代码。实例讲解以上几点DIV+CSS优化方法1、缩写CSS代码常用需要缩写CSS属性代码如下:background(背景属性-CSS手册详细了解background手册)未优化前以上CSS代码可以简写为解释:背景颜色为白色,并以X坐标重复DIVCSS5.gif图片,并且图标居下。未优化CSSbackground属性相同margin(外补白属性-CSS手册详细了解margin手册)未优化前优化简写为意思和属性效果同上,可详细了解CSSmargin介绍padding(内补白属性-CSS手册详细了解padding手册)未优化前优化简写为意思和属性效果同上,可详细了解CSSpadding介绍border(边框属性-CSS手册详细了解border手册)未优化前可以简写为意思同上未优化前
如果是只设置左边边框为1px,颜色为黑色的实线CSS代码如下font(字体属性-CSS手册详细了解fonts手册)字体的属性如下:可以缩写为一句:font:italicsmall-capsbold12px/22px”黑体”;注意,如果你缩写字体定义,至少要定义font-size和font-family两个值了解CSSfont技巧。2、排列CSS代码。通常我们代码如下排列这样将占CSS文件很多的空格和回车位空间,这里还占用了12行CSS文件空间
建议你改写为这样将节约空格和回车位,及CSS文件行数,从而节约代码文件字节。3、同属性提取共用CSS选择器。这个要了解的是如果有两个部分的CSS属性如宽度高度字体颜色都相同,而有很小一点不同,这个时候我们就需要提取大家相同的CSS样式出来,单独命名一个CSS属性选择器,从而节约CSS代码。
如:这里的yangshi和yanshi2两个样式有相同的字体大小为12px,边框相同,内补白相同,只有宽度不同,这个时候我们就可以提取他们相同部分并重新新建个CSS选择器和重用新建CSS属性选择器演示如下
本篇内容主要讲解“nodejs中怎么定义全局变量”,感兴趣的朋友不妨来看看。本文介绍的方法操作简单快捷,实用性强。下面就让小编来带大家学习“nodejs中怎么定义全局变量”吧! 免费云主机、域名 在nodejs中,可以利用全局对象global来定义全局变量,所…